SARASOTA, Fla., Nov. 9, 2023 /PRNewswire/ -- INVO Bioscience, Inc. (Nasdaq: INVO) ("INVO" or the "Company"), a healthcare services company focused on expanding access to advanced fertility treatment worldwide with its INVOcell® medical device and the intravaginal culture ("IVC") procedure it enables, announced that it is soliciting waivers (the "Waiver Solicitation") from holders of the Company's common stock purchase warrants dated August 8, 2023 (the "Warrants") of the holder's right to exercise a cash payment option upon consummation of the previously announced proposed merger with NAYA Biosciences, Inc., a Delaware corporation ("NAYA").    Receipt of the waivers is a condition to the consummation of the merger.

INVO Bioscience, Inc. is a medical device company focused on commercializing the world's only in vivo Intravaginal Culture System (IVC), INVOcell®, an effective and affordable treatment for patients diagnosed with infertility. (PRNewsfoto/INVO Bioscience, Inc.)

The Waiver Solicitation is being made pursuant to a notice of waiver solicitation (the "Notice of Waiver Solicitation") and accompanying form of waiver, which the Company is sending to the holders of the Warrants.  The Notice of Waiver solicitation sets forth the terms of the Warrant Solicitation.

The Waiver Solicitation is scheduled to expire at 5:00 p.m., New York City time, on November 15, 2023. 

Further details of the Waiver Solicitation are included in the Notice of Waiver Solicitation, which is to be furnished on a Form 8-K with the Securities and Exchange Commission and which will be available on the Company's website, www.invobio.com.
